Shabtay’s take 04/28 - Ok with
partial acceptance of the message with eom_auto_flush
disable. Recommend that we don’t allow this with eom_auto_flush
enable. The term eom_auto_flush is quite of
cumbersome.
Committee agrees still active: John agrees and says we need better
terms.
Synchronization semantics of FLUSH for non-blocking.
Discussed flushing, particularly nozzles with partial messages. Questioned behavior with messages larger than the buffer size, when used with the non-blocking API. How much user responsibility to size the buffer, and whether the blocking API should be allowed to return a partial acceptance of the message. John, Per like this idea, Shabtay wants to look at it more.